Pre-Licensing of Property & Casualty - Insurance Licensing Pre: Co: Agents & Brokers Massachusetts state law requires insurance agents and brokers to complete 50 hours of instruction as a prerequisite to obtaining a property and casualty license from the Division of Insurance. This property and casualty insurance course satisfies your pre-licensing educational requirement and prepares you to pass the pre- licensing exam adminstered by Assessment Systems, Inc. (ASI) This course consists of 21 classroom hours and 29 home-study hours. Learn about the different types of policies, pertinent terms used in the industry, policy provisions and contract law.
